About the artist

Cecilia Sjölund is a Swedish painter based in Stockholm. She is an architect educated at KTH Stockholms´s  Royal Institute of Technology.  She worked for many years in project management of urban developments, but concentrates now on her artwork. 

Traditional oil techniques are combined with a contemporary perspective; the compositions tell insightful stories about small, intimate everyday moments. 

“I am fascinated by how the sunlight changes the way we experience a room, a building or each other, how the colors changes and shadows and reflections are added.

I also find body language very interesting. How we communicate with movement, facial expressions and gestures. Both conscious and subconscious movements, it is often enough to see the shadow of a person we know well to immediately see who it is, it is not only the profile, but also the posture and body language.”
